Yes it has to do with the task status.

the status has 2 functions:

1. to show if a task is assigned to somebody or not
2. to show that a task is completed and somebody has checked that this is 
true.(approved)

In a software company it is required that one person implements the task and 
another person test if the task is done according the request/requirement.

The task in this case is only completed when it is confirmed (better than 
approved?) trhat the task is done.

> The actual start and enddates need to be automaticly updated in the following 
> way:
> The startDate should be set at the moment the first timentry is added related 
> to this task.
> The enddate should be set when the status is set to approved.
